Mission in Action - AIDS Walk 2003

The DePaul University HIV/AIDS Task Force was created in 1991 to increase awareness, education, and understanding of HIV and AIDS as it impacts our University community. In order to accomplish these goals more effectively, the Task Force actively inquires about the needs of the DePaul community with regard to HIV/AIDS-related resources. In addition, this group seeks to discover the range of HIV/AIDS-related activities within which students, staff, and faculty are engaged, in order to link individuals and groups who may benefit from such connections. This group is headed by Dr. Gary Harper.
